wsup
i just have little problem, i used new DVD2SVCD1.0.91b to do 2 movies that were over 130 min so i made them for 3 cds and both times the third image came out a bit too large to fit it on 700MB/80MIN cd
i just wonder if anybody had the same problem?
btw when making 3 cd movies with previous version i didnt have that problem
i hope someone can tell if there is anything i can do to avoid this
thanx!!!

In the CD/bitrate/time selection screen, you could reduce the size of the cd from 740 to 735 and 800 to 795 and encode again. Or if your cdrw supports overburning you can try that.

If you used 1PassVBR this is common. If you have the bitrates wrong this is common. If you have Min Avg checked this is common. If you have the Min set too high this is common, but how would we know this?
